Germany’s tallest wooden house

The tallest wooden house in Germany is being built in Hamburg’s HafenCity. The 65-metre-high “ROOTS” comprises 18 floors and 181 apartments as well as the German Wildlife Foundation with an exhibition centre on nature conservation and wildlife.

To ensure that sustainable tower construction also sets new standards in terms of stability and fire protection, the ground floor and basement as well as access cores are made of concrete and steel. For the deep foundation of the concrete foundations, SÜLZLE Stahlpartner was commissioned by Ed. ZÜBLIN AG to supply 170 tonnes of bored pile cages up to 20 metres long.
